Output 8efa3d236e6d76ee9eef7e96b7a347eba95929693a1899c96cdf42009f017302:14

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ae419d4985ea8083e40184f89c2362b9f134a0a8 OP_EQUAL
address
3HaQ6tdEvkTvJfmd9c2J9fhrKLHuoeyeut
transaction
8efa3d236e6d76ee9eef7e96b7a347eba95929693a1899c96cdf42009f017302
spent
true